如何在Excel中制作散点图

  • Share This
Michael Brown

在本教程中,你将学习如何在Excel中做散点图,以创建两个相关数据集的图形表示。

当你在Excel电子表格中看两列定量数据时,你看到的是什么? 只是两组数字。 你想看看这两组数字之间的关系吗? 散点图是这方面的理想图表选择。

    Excel中的散点图

    A 散点图 (也称为 XY图 ,或 散点图 )是一个显示两个变量之间关系的二维图表。

    在散点图中,横轴和纵轴都是绘制数字数据的数值轴。 通常,自变量在x轴上,因变量在y轴上。 该图显示x轴和y轴交汇处的数值,合并为单个数据点。

    散点图的主要目的是显示两个变量之间的关系或相关性有多强。 数据点沿着直线落得越紧,相关性就越高。

    如何安排散点图的数据

    有了Excel提供的各种内置图表模板,创建一个散点图就变成了点击几下的工作。 但首先,你需要正确安排你的源数据。

    如前所述,散点图显示两个相互关联的定量变量。 因此,你将两组数字数据分别输入两列。

    为了便于使用, 独立的 变量应该是在 左边 列,因为该列将被绘制在X轴上。 依赖的 变量(受自变量影响的变量)应该在 列,它将被绘制在Y轴上。

    提示:如果你的从属列在独立列之前,而且你没有办法在工作表中改变这一点,你可以在图表中直接交换x和y轴。

    在我们的例子中,我们要将某月的广告预算(自变量)和售出的商品数量(因变量)之间的关系可视化,所以我们要相应地安排数据。

    如何在Excel中创建散点图

    在正确组织了源数据后,在Excel中制作散点图只需这两个快速步骤。

    1. 选择两列数字数据,包括列标题。 在我们的例子中,它是C1:D13的范围。 不要选择任何其他列,以免混淆Excel。
    2. 转到 内页 标签> 聊天记录 组,点击 散点 要插入一个经典的散点图,点击第一个缩略图。

    散点图将被立即插入你的工作表中。

    基本上,你可以认为工作已经完成。 或者,你可以定制你的图表的一些元素,使它看起来更漂亮,更清楚地传达两个变量之间的相关性。

    散点图类型

    除了上面例子中显示的经典散点图,还有一些模板可用。

    • 用光滑的线条和标记散布
    • 用光滑的线条散布
    • 用直线和标记散布
    • 用直线散射

    用线散布 是最好在你有很少的数据点时使用的。 例如,这里你可以通过使用平滑线和标记的散点图来表示前四个月的数据。

    Excel的XY图模板还可以绘制 每个变量分别 为此,你应该选择3列数据--最左边一列是文本值(标签),另外两列是数字。

    在我们的例子中,蓝色的点代表广告成本,橙色的点代表售出的物品。

    要在一个地方查看所有可用的散点类型,选择你的数据,点击 散射(X,Y) 图标,然后点击 更多散点图... 这将打开 嵌套图 对话框中的 XY (散点) 选择的类型,你在顶部的不同模板之间切换,看看哪一个能提供你的数据的最佳图形表示。

    三维散点图

    与经典的XY散点图不同,一个 三维散点图 在三条轴(X、Y和Z)上显示数据点,以显示三个变量之间的关系。 因此,它通常被称为 XYZ图 .

    遗憾的是,在Excel中没有办法创建3D散点图,即使在新版Excel 2019中也是如此。 如果你在数据分析中强烈需要这种图表类型,可以考虑使用一些第三方工具,比如plot.ly。下面的截图显示了这个工具可以绘制什么样的3D散点图。

    散点图和关联性

    为了正确解释散点图,你需要了解变量之间的关系。 总的来说,存在三种类型的相关关系。

    正相关 - 一个强正相关的例子是学生花在学习上的时间和他们的成绩。

    负相关 - 逃课和成绩是负相关的--随着缺勤次数的增加,考试成绩会下降。

    无关联性 - 例如,学生的身高和成绩似乎没有关系,因为前者对后者没有任何影响。

    在Excel中定制XY散点图

    与其他图表类型一样,Excel中的散点图几乎每一个元素都是可定制的。 你可以轻松地改变图表标题,添加轴的标题,隐藏网格线,选择你自己的图表颜色,等等。

    下面我们将重点介绍一些针对散点图的定制。

    调整轴的比例(减少白色空间)。

    如果你的数据点集中在图表的顶部、底部、右侧或左侧,你可能想清理掉多余的空白部分。

    要减少第一个数据点与纵轴之间和/或最后一个数据点与图形右边缘之间的空间,请执行这些步骤。

    1. 右键单击X轴,并单击 格式轴...
    2. 关于 格式轴 窗格,设置所需的 最低限度 最大 适当的界限。
    3. 此外,你可以改变 主要的 单位,控制网格线之间的间距。

    下面的屏幕截图显示了我的设置。

    为了消除数据点和绘图区域的顶部/底部边缘之间的空间,以类似的方式对垂直y轴进行格式化。

    为散点图的数据点添加标签

    当创建一个数据点相对较少的散点图时,你可能希望用名字来标示这些点,以使你的视觉效果更好地被理解。 下面是你如何做到这一点。

    1. 选择该图,并点击 图表元素 按钮。
    2. 勾选 数据标签 框,点击它旁边的黑色小箭头,然后点击 更多选择...
    3. 关于 格式化数据标签 窗格,切换到 标签选项 标签(最后一个),并以这种方式配置你的数据标签。
    • 选择 来自单元格的值 框,然后选择你想提取数据标签的范围(在我们的例子中是B2:B6)。
    • 如果你想只显示名字,请清除 X值 和/或 Y值 框中删除标签中的数字值。
    • 指定标签的位置。 以上 在我们的例子中的数据点。

    就这样!我们的Excel散点图中的所有数据点现在都按名称标注了。

    提示:如何修复重叠的标签

    当两个或多个数据点彼此非常接近时,它们的标签可能会重叠,如 要解决这个问题,请点击标签,然后点击重叠的那个标签,这样就只有那个标签被选中了。 将鼠标光标指向被选中的标签,直到光标变成四边形的箭头,然后将标签拖到需要的位置。

    结果,你将有一个漂亮的Excel散点图,上面的标签完全清晰可辨。

    添加趋势线和方程

    为了更好地显示两个变量之间的关系,你可以在Excel散点图中画一条趋势线,也称为 最适合的线 .

    要做到这一点,在任何数据点上点击右键,选择 添加趋势线... 从上下文菜单中选择。

    Excel会在所有的数据点上尽可能地画一条线,使线上和线下的点一样多。

    此外,你可以显示 趋势线的方程式 对于这一点,请查看 在图表上显示方程式 上的方框。 格式趋势线 这些操作的结果看起来与此类似。

    你在上面的截图中看到的东西通常被称为 线性回归图 ,你可以在这里找到关于如何创建它的详细指南:如何在Excel中制作线性回归图。

    如何在散点图中切换X轴和Y轴

    如前所述,散点图通常在横轴上显示自变量,在纵轴上显示因变量。 如果你的图表的绘制方式不同,最简单的解决办法是在工作表中交换源列,然后重新绘制图表。

    如果由于某些原因无法重新排列列,你可以在图表上直接切换X和Y数据系列。 下面是方法。

    1. 右键单击任何轴,并单击 选择数据... 在上下文菜单中。
    2. 选择数据源 对话窗口,点击 编辑 按钮。
    3. 拷贝 X系列价值 Y系列价值 盒,反之亦然。

      提示:为了安全地编辑 系列 框,将鼠标指针放在该框中,然后按F2。

    4. 点击 认可 两次,以关闭两个窗口。

    因此,你的Excel散点图将经历这种转变。

    提示:如果你需要在图表中找到一个特定的数据点,本教程将教你如何在散点图中找到、突出显示和标记一个数据点。

    这就是在Excel中创建散点图的方法。 在我们的下一个教程中,我们将继续这一主题,并展示如何在散点图中快速找到并突出某个数据点。 请继续关注

    Michael Brown is a dedicated technology enthusiast with a passion for simplifying complex processes using software tools. With more than a decade of experience in the tech industry, he has honed his skills in Microsoft Excel and Outlook, as well as Google Sheets and Docs. Michael's blog is dedicated to sharing his knowledge and expertise with others, providing easy-to-follow tips and tutorials for improving productivity and efficiency. Whether you're a seasoned professional or a beginner, Michael's blog offers valuable insights and practical advice for getting the most out of these essential software tools.